 Q:What Is Bca ?

Ans:      Bachelor of Computer Applications is a course that is customized for students wishing to shine in the field of computers and information technology. On successful completion of the BCA course, the graduates can work as web designer, web/multimedia programmer, network and system administrator, database administrator or as a software programmer. If the BCA graduate is interested in teaching industry, he/she can look for faculty position in computer application and computer science.
BCA graduates can get an attractive salary since the jobs are related to ITES/IT based industries. Moreover, the salaries of BCA graduates are subject to the conditions and needs of the IT market. The work ethics and culture are very similar. The salary is based on the skills of the candidates. While some companies select fresh BCA graduates and train them to meet their requirements, some other select only experienced BCA candidates with programming abilities and knowledge.
A fresh BCA graduate can get a minimum starting pay of Rs.10000 and a maximum pay of Rs.18000. The salary depends on the company in which they have got the opportunity to work. Once they gain experience, they will be able to earn more. In addition to this, the BCA graduates will be able to earn more if they complete their master’s degree. They can also do some additional course on computers along with their degree course, which will increase their employment opportunities and the pay scale as well.
